Trail Overview

This wide and well-maintained trail crosses the scenic Cascade River, making it a popular route for both local traffic and adventurous travelers seeking a smooth, accessible drive. The trail itself includes several ascents and descents and crosses the fast-moving Cascade River via a sturdy bridge. The trail winds through a mix of natural landscapes, offering occasional glimpses of the river and surrounding forest, which adds a serene backdrop to your journey. At the southern end, the trail passes through a small residential area, giving way to a community feel. Along the way, several smaller trails branch off from the main route, providing options for side explorations, offshoot adventures, or access to hidden spots for hiking, fishing, or simply enjoying the outdoors. The road itself is generally easy to navigate, but travelers should watch for occasional narrow sections where passing vehicles may require caution.

Difficulty

This forest trail is well-maintained and used by residents and adventurers. The route is wide and clear of debris, with established tread and minimal overgrowth, making it ideal for a smooth and scenic drive.

Cascade River Road can be accessed by the following ride types:

  • High-Clearance 4x4
  • SUV
  • SxS (60")
  • ATV (50")
  • Dirt Bike

Access Description

The trail can be accessed off Bally Creek and Pike Lake.
